Output 7e99c1dc1a0cedf8626de91a0a96b492ac372c45e7f96764a2194c5a41799198:16

value
34958991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ab9ebea2396b46a57eaa02d67231ba235904d6 OP_EQUAL
address
3CWVFZ2qEW2HKnA4bmyX4BoitbcVh6tHNY
transaction
7e99c1dc1a0cedf8626de91a0a96b492ac372c45e7f96764a2194c5a41799198
spent
true